diff --git a/Cargo.lock b/Cargo.lock index 6939a624..f2a1f22c 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-542,14 +542,14 @@ checksum = "b1a46d1a171d865aa5f83f92695765caa047a9b4cbae2cbf37dbd613a793fd4c" [[package]] name = "jay-algorithms" -version = "0.1.0" +version = "0.2.0" dependencies = [ "smallvec", ] [[package]] name = "jay-compositor" -version = "1.2.0" +version = "1.3.0" dependencies = [ "ahash", "anyhow", @@ -609,7 +609,7 @@ dependencies = [ [[package]] name = "jay-toml-config" -version = "0.3.0" +version = "0.4.0" dependencies = [ "ahash", "bstr", diff --git a/Cargo.toml b/Cargo.toml index e8362a9a..58fd8143 100644 --- a/Cargo.toml +++ b/Cargo.toml @@ -1,6 +1,6 @@ [package] name = "jay-compositor" -version = "1.2.0" +version = "1.3.0" edition = "2021" build = "build/build.rs" license = "GPL-3.0-only" @@ -23,8 +23,8 @@ panic = "abort" [dependencies] jay-config = { version = "1.2.0", path = "jay-config" } -jay-toml-config = { version = "0.3.0", path = "toml-config" } -jay-algorithms = { version = "0.1.0", path = "algorithms" } +jay-toml-config = { version = "0.4.0", path = "toml-config" } +jay-algorithms = { version = "0.2.0", path = "algorithms" } uapi = "0.2.13" thiserror = "1.0.56" diff --git a/algorithms/Cargo.toml b/algorithms/Cargo.toml index f720c573..1e003574 100644 --- a/algorithms/Cargo.toml +++ b/algorithms/Cargo.toml @@ -1,6 +1,6 @@ [package] name = "jay-algorithms" -version = "0.1.0" +version = "0.2.0" edition = "2021" license = "GPL-3.0-only" description = "Internal dependency of the Jay compositor" diff --git a/deploy-notes.md b/deploy-notes.md index b2c0fa6b..511a9163 100644 --- a/deploy-notes.md +++ b/deploy-notes.md @@ -1,5 +1,9 @@ # Unreleased +# 1.3.0 + +- Needs jay-algorithms release. +- Needs jay-toml-config release. - Needs jay-compositor release. # 1.2.0 diff --git a/release-notes.md b/release-notes.md index 25dc169e..2af2923c 100644 --- a/release-notes.md +++ b/release-notes.md @@ -1,10 +1,14 @@ # Unreleased +# 1.3.0 (2024-05-25) + - Add remaining layer-shell features. - Add JAY_MAX_RENDER_TIME_NSEC environment variable. This can be used to delay rendering until shortly before a page flip, reducing input delay. This is an unstable feature that might change in the future. +- Various bugfixes. +- Improve performance of Vulkan renderer. # 1.2.0 (2024-05-05) diff --git a/toml-config/Cargo.toml b/toml-config/Cargo.toml index 58376052..2cb0205a 100644 --- a/toml-config/Cargo.toml +++ b/toml-config/Cargo.toml @@ -1,6 +1,6 @@ [package] name = "jay-toml-config" -version = "0.3.0" +version = "0.4.0" edition = "2021" license = "GPL-3.0-only" description = "Internal dependency of the Jay compositor"